I. Elizabeth Kumar is a faculty member at John Brown University whose work addresses both the capabilities and limitations of artificial intelligence. She explores explainable AI (XAI) through methods such as Shapley values, while also investigating the ethical and social impacts of algorithms, including issues of fairness and bias. Kumar's research extends to Bayesian modeling, causal inference, and blockchain technology, reflecting an interest in diverse approaches to data analysis and security. Her scholarship includes examination of feature importance methods, with attention to epistemic values and insights from feminist epistemology.
